Central Excise

 

1) We are manufacturers of garments, and part of the manufacturing is done through job workers.

our turnover is of 1.5Cr, are we applicable to get our self registered under the Act ?

2) what is the limit to get our self registered ?

3) the person from whome we acquire goods is a registered dealer, and charges excise on the goods sent to us.

how are we supposed to deal with the excise charged in the case on Refund / setoff as we are not registered with the department.

(We are registered with the VAT dept, so can the excise levied be set off against the vat payable by us ?)

Replies (2)

 

Excise duty is applicable on branded clothes and your manufacturing is done through job workers hence you are liable for registration Excise duty is on manufacturer but you have to register under central excise as a trader.

10% exicse duty on branded clothes
